Quantitative stories include two types of data :
- Quantitative ( Quantitative values measures things e.g. no . Of patient , count of activities)
- Categorical (Categories divide information into useful groups. e.g. activity name , activity categories.)
Quantitative stories
always feature relationships.
These relationships
involve either:
- Simple association between Quantitative values and corresponding Categorical items and
- More complex association among multiple sets of Quantitative values
Categorical items
exhibit four type of relationships:
- Nominal
- Ordinal
- Interval
- Hierarchical
Quantitative values
exhibit three type of relationships:
- Ranking
- Ratio
- Correlation
Measure of money
- When comparison of monetary value are expressed across time , adjusting the value to account for the inflation produces the most accurate results .
- When reporting monetary values that combine multiple currencies , you must first convert them into a common currency .
